Your question: What qualifications do you need to immigrate to Australia?

Qualification Points
Doctorate 20
Bachelor’s or Master’s degree 15
Australian Diploma or trade qualification 10
Award or qualification recognised by the assessing authority in assessment of the skilled occupation 10

What are the requirements to migrate to Australia?

Family stream migrants must be sponsored by an Australian citizen, permanent resident or eligible New Zealand citizen. There is no skills test or language requirement for family migration as there is for skilled migrants, however applicants must meet the necessary health and character requirements.

Can I migrate to Australia without a degree?

Did you know that even if you don’t have any formal qualifications, if you have 5 years work experience in your Trade you may still be eligible for skilled migration to Australia.

What is the cut off age for moving to Australia?

Permanent skill based visas to Australia generally have an age limit of 44. Once you turn 45 many of your permanent visa options finish. There are some very limited circumstances where permanent residence may be an option.

How much does a house cost in Australia?

The median national property price is $549,918. Between February 2019 to February 2020, the house price index in Australia rose by 6.1%, with a monthly rise of 1.1%.

How much money do you need to live comfortably in Australia?

Living cost in Australia for one person: $2,835 per month. Average living expenses for a couple: $4,118 per month. Average monthly living expenses for a family of 4: $5,378.

How can I live in Australia permanently?

You can become a permanent resident of Australia by applying for and being granted a permanent visa that allows you to remain in Australia indefinitely. The most common permanent visas include some skilled work and family visas. To find a visa that suits your needs explore visa options.
